HTTPS Support

HTTPS, or Hypertext Transfer Protocol Secure, is the secure version of HTTP. It's the protocol over which data is sent between your browser and the website that you are connected to. Hosting services play a crucial role in implementing HTTPS to safeguard your information.

Always-On SSL

Some hosting providers promote 'Always-On SSL', where the site operates over HTTPS 100% of the time, not just during transactions. This helps in:

  • Boosting Search Engine Rankings: Search engines favor HTTPS-enabled sites.
  • Building Customer Trust: Visual indicators such as padlocks and green address bars signify security to visitors.
  • Complying with Regulations: Adhering to standards such as GDPR, which requires encryption of personal data during transmission.

Beyond Just HTTPS: Comprehensive Web Security

While HTTPS is a significant part of web security, let's not forget about the broader range of security features that quality hosting should provide:

FeatureBenefit
Web Application Firewalls (WAFs)Protect against common web vulnerabilities like SQL injection and cross-site scripting (XSS).
Intrusion Detection Systems (IDS)Monitoring for suspicious activity and potential security breaches in real-time.
Data BackupsRegular backups ensure that even in the event of a security incident, data is not lost permanently.
DDoS ProtectionPrevent service disruptions caused by distributed denial-of-service attacks.

The Human Element in Web Security

Finally, regardless of the technology and protocols in place, the human element remains one of the most critical aspects of cybersecurity:

StrategyImplementation
Training and AwarenessRegular training for all users to recognize threats like phishing scams, which can compromise even the most secure HTTPS setups.
Password HygieneEnforcing strong password policies and considering multi-factor authentication for enhanced security.
Security CultureFostering a culture within organizations that prizes and prioritizes security considerations.

While HTTPS is a foundational aspect of web security, a multi-layered approach is essential for robust protection. This includes employing advanced protocols, ensuring both data at rest and in transit is secure, creating a security-aware culture, engaging in ongoing education, and remaining compliant with global regulations. Web hosts and users must work in tandem, leveraging technology and good practices to protect data and maintain privacy.
